What Does It Mean to Live a Life of Gratitude?

Gratitude is more than just saying “thank you”—it’s a way of life. The Bible repeatedly calls us to be thankful, no matter our circumstances. In 1 Thessalonians 5:18, Paul writes, “Give thanks in all circumstances; for this is God’s will for you in Christ Jesus.” But what does it really mean to live a life of gratitude?

First, gratitude shifts our focus. When we choose to be thankful, we stop dwelling on what’s wrong and start noticing what’s right. Psalm 100:4 says, “Enter his gates with thanksgiving and his courts with praise; give thanks to him and praise his name.” Gratitude prepares our hearts to worship God and recognize His blessings.

Second, gratitude strengthens our faith. When we remember how God has provided in the past, we’re more likely to trust Him for the future. In Philippians 4:6-7, Paul encourages us to present our requests to God “with thanksgiving.” A thankful heart helps us experience God’s peace, even in uncertainty.

Finally, gratitude impacts our relationships. When we express thankfulness to others, we build stronger connections and foster a spirit of generosity. Colossians 3:15-17 reminds us to let the peace of Christ rule in our hearts and to be thankful in all we do.

So how can we cultivate gratitude? Start a gratitude journal, pray thankful prayers, or simply take a moment each day to reflect on God’s goodness. As we practice gratitude, we’ll find that it transforms not only our hearts but also our lives.
